BV-38
Fictional Transport

The BV-38 was sent to Tanis, Egypt, in 1936, as part of the German expedition
to locate the Ark of the Covenant, with the Germans intending to use the aircraft
to transport the Ark to Germany. Unfortunately, the aircraft was destroyed through
the actions of Marion Ravenwood and Indiana Jones, resulting in the death of the pilot
and one mechanic, before the Ark could be loaded.

Made by
Blohm and Voss
Length   Width
40.6ft (12.24m)   72.34ft (22.05)
Engine
2 x Jumo J210 inverted V12 piston engines
at 690hp driving pusher propellors

Armament
2 x 20mm MG FF cannon in wings
Twin 7.92mm MG15 machine gun in rear turret
